Senior Software Engineer

1 day ago


London, Greater London, United Kingdom Rem Ltd Full time
Job Description

We are seeking a highly skilled Embedded Software Engineer to join our team at Rem Ltd. As an embedded software engineer, you will be responsible for developing firmware for various embedded applications using C and/or C++. You will work closely with our hardware team to ensure seamless integration of electronic systems.

The ideal candidate will have a good understanding of C/C++ programming languages, experience in developing firmware for embedded applications, and knowledge of digital signal processing techniques such as filtering and Fourier transforms.

In this role, you will:

  • Develop firmware for ARM devices and PIC microcontrollers using the Microchip Harmony Framework.
  • Design and develop digital and low noise analogue electronic circuits.
  • Write VHDL/Verilog code for FPGA's.
  • Implement unit tests using Ceedling/Unity/CMock or equivalent test suites.

Requirements:

  • 5+ years of experience in embedded software development.
  • Strong knowledge of C/C++ programming languages.
  • Experience in digital signal processing and firmware development.
  • Familiarity with DevOps or equivalent CI systems.

What We Offer:

  • A competitive salary range of $120,000 - $160,000 per year, depending on experience.
  • A comprehensive benefits package, including medical, dental, and vision insurance.
  • Opportunities for professional growth and development.


  • London, Greater London, United Kingdom Aptitude Software Limited Full time

    About the RoleAptitude Software Limited seeks a seasoned Senior Software Engineering Team Lead to manage day-to-day operations, providing hands-on technical contributions and guiding team members to achieve their best potential.Key ResponsibilitiesManage team delivery of high-quality software, aligning with Product Organization scope and goals.Lead by...


  • London, Greater London, United Kingdom Acre Software Full time

    About Acre SoftwareWe are a fully funded, early-stage Fintech start-up looking to make a significant impact on the mortgage market. Our innovative approach simplifies home-buying and automates compliance, making us an exciting place to work.Job DescriptionWe are seeking a talented Fintech Software Engineer Apprentice to join our team. As an apprentice, you...


  • London, Greater London, United Kingdom Axiom Software Solutions Limited Full time

    Job Title: Senior Software ArchitectAxiom Software Solutions Limited is seeking a skilled Senior Software Architect to join their team in London, UK.The estimated salary for this position is £90,000 - £110,000 per annum, based on industry standards and the company's location.Company Overview:Axiom Software Solutions Limited is a leading software...


  • London, Greater London, United Kingdom Bytes Software Services Full time

    Role OverviewWe are seeking a highly skilled Senior DevOps Engineer to join our team at Bytes Software Services. The successful candidate will be responsible for developing and establishing tooling and processes that enable continuous deployment and improve our release velocity.The ideal candidate will have a strong understanding of software development and...


  • London, Greater London, United Kingdom JTek Software Solutions Pvt Ltd Full time

    Job Title: Senior Software Development Engineer - EMEA RegionAt JTek Software Solutions Pvt Ltd, we are seeking an experienced Senior Software Development Engineer to join our team in the EMEA region. The ideal candidate will have a strong background in full-stack development with a focus on site maintenance and enhancements. Key responsibilities...


  • London, Greater London, United Kingdom Workonblockchain Full time

    Software Developer in TestAt Workonblockchain, we are seeking a skilled Senior Software Engineer to join our team. The ideal candidate will have extensive experience developing software in Python and/or C++ and a strong understanding of manual and automation testing.Responsibilities:As a Senior Software Engineer, you will be responsible for ensuring the...


  • London, Greater London, United Kingdom Swift Software Full time

    Job Description:">We are seeking a Senior Software Program Manager to join our leadership team at Swift Software. As a key member of our organization, you will be responsible for spearheading innovation and growth in the global financial community.">Main Responsibilities:">Manage people in line with company policies and leadership principlesDeliver on...


  • London, Greater London, United Kingdom Acre Software Full time

    Acre Software is revolutionizing the £1.4 trillion UK mortgage market with a cutting-edge, end-to-end management system.We're streamlining the homebuying process by eliminating unnecessary admin and pain. Our platform covers the entire journey, from determining what buyers can borrow to securing their keys.Following a successful 2023, where we facilitated...


  • London, Greater London, United Kingdom Iaggbs Full time

    IAG Connect is seeking a Senior Software Engineer to join our team in London, UK. As a key member of our engineering team, you will be responsible for designing and developing scalable, high-quality software products based on business requirements.Job DescriptionDesign and develop scalable, high-quality software products using Node.js and TypeScript for...


  • London, Greater London, United Kingdom Axiom Software Solutions Limited Full time

    Job Title: Enterprise Software Engineering ManagerAxiom Software Solutions Limited is seeking an experienced Enterprise Software Engineering Manager to oversee our software engineering team in London, UK.The estimated salary for this position is £120,000 - £140,000 per annum, based on industry standards and the company's location.Company Overview:Axiom...


  • London, Greater London, United Kingdom Hunter Bond Full time £350,000

    At Hunter Bond, we are seeking a highly skilled Software Developer to join our team of elite engineers. As a key member of our software development team, you will play a vital role in building our next-generation performance software platform.The successful candidate will have 2+ years of experience working with C++, Python, or Java and an outstanding...


  • London, Greater London, United Kingdom PIMCO Full time

    We are seeking a skilled Senior Software Engineer to join our team at {company}.The successful candidate will be responsible for leading the development of our software products, collaborating with cross-functional teams to identify and prioritize project requirements, and mentoring junior engineers to ensure the team's technical expertise and knowledge are...


  • London, Greater London, United Kingdom Omaze UK Limited Full time

    Job Description:Are you a skilled software engineer looking for a new challenge?We're seeking an experienced Senior Software Engineer to join our close-knit engineering team at Omaze UK Limited. As a key member of our team, you will play a vital role in shaping the technical direction of our innovative social good platforms.About Us:Omaze is an entertainment...

  • Senior Software Engineer

    38 minutes ago


    London, Greater London, United Kingdom Claremont Consulting Full time

    Claremont Consulting are leaders within the data technology space and are looking for a number of talented Senior Software Engineers to join them on a permanent basis in London.This role is part of their hybrid working arrangement, with 10 days in the office per month. As a Senior Software Engineer you will be responsible for building cutting-edge automated...


  • London, Greater London, United Kingdom Oho Group Full time

    Senior Software Engineer JobOho Group is seeking a highly skilled Senior Software Engineer to lead the development of secure, high-performance APIs for innovative healthcare applications.Designing and leading the development of robust, scalable APIs using Python and cloud services.Collaborating with cross-functional teams to ensure seamless integration and...

  • Software Engineer

    3 weeks ago


    London, Greater London, United Kingdom Acre Software Full time

    Acre Software is revolutionizing the UK's mortgage market with its cutting-edge management system.OverviewThe company is building a fully digital platform that streamlines the home buying process, reducing unnecessary admin and friction for consumers. Acre's platform covers the entire journey, from determining what buyers can borrow to handing over...


  • London, Greater London, United Kingdom Spyro Soft Full time

    Job Description:We are seeking an experienced Senior Software Engineer to join our team and work closely with our client on an exciting project. The ideal candidate will have a strong background in software development life cycle, knowledge of automotive communication protocols (CAN, etc), CI/CD, and experience with leading the development and improvement of...


  • London, Greater London, United Kingdom Acre Software Full time

    We are seeking a highly skilled Frontend Software Engineer to work on challenging projects at Acre Software. The successful candidate will have a strong foundation in software engineering principles and practices, with a focus on frontend development using modern technologies such as JavaScript, HTML/CSS, and React.The ideal candidate will be responsible for...


  • London, Greater London, United Kingdom Tilo Consulting Full time

    Job Title: Senior Software EngineerWe are seeking a highly skilled Senior Software Engineer to join our team at Tilo Consulting. This is a fantastic opportunity to work on cutting-edge software applications using Python and Java.Responsibilities:- Design, develop, and sustain high-quality software applications using Python (3.8+) and Java (JDK17+).-...


  • London, Greater London, United Kingdom Triptease Full time

    About the RoleWe are seeking an experienced Senior Software Engineer/Senior Software Engineering Manager to join our Product-Engineering team. As a key member of our squad, you will be responsible for building, growing and maintaining different parts of our tech stack.In this role, you will work closely with our cross-functional team to design, develop and...